Meta description

Writing the Meta description for your website is important. It must contain the target keyword or keywords. Your meta description must not exceed 160 characters. A few lines of content can be added to your meta description. You can also use schema markup for additional elements in snippets. It is better to use a tool which measures length in pixels than characters. There are many different tools on the internet for creating a Meta description. Google SERP meta Description length checker is one such example.

Site hierarchy
If you're looking for the best way to rank your website, you need to understand the concept of site hierarchy. You should arrange your pages in a logical sequence from top to bottom. Use the main categories to rank different sections. It's important to visualize how your website content is organized and make it easy for users to find the information they need.

What is a PPC advertising?
Pay-per Click ads are text-based advertisements which appear at the top of a page.
These ads are extremely targeted so advertisers only pay for clicks.
